About this position
PhD position in Nano Photonics with Fibre Cavities at the University of Basel, Switzerland.
This opening is for a PhD candidate working in nano photonics, quantum optics, ultrafast optics, micromachining, and quantum communications. The project highlights interdisciplinary research in fibre cavities, with applications ranging from fundamental quantum physics to future photonic telecommunications.
The successful candidate will join very active research groups and the Swiss Nanoscience Institute (SNI) PhD school, which supports scientists across topics such as quantum physics, chemistry, materials science, nanotechnology, biochemistry, cell biology, and medical research. The programme offers social events, soft-skills training, and a highly competitive Swiss PhD salary.
